Strong’s Definitions

גֹּבַהּ gôbahh, go'-bah; from H1361; elation, grandeur, arrogance:—excellency, haughty, height, high, loftiness, pride.


KJV Translation Count — Total: 17x

The KJV translates Strong's H1363 in the following manner: height (9x), high (3x), pride (2x), excellency (1x), haughty (1x), loftiness (1x).

STRONGS H1363: Abbreviations
גֹּ֫בַהּ noun masculine heightJob 22:12 + 9 times; suffix גָּבְהוֺ 1 Samuel 17:4 + 5 times; plural construct גָּבְהֵי Job 11:8; —
1. height, of buildings and trees Ezekiel 1:18; Ezekiel 19:11; Ezekiel 31:10, 14; Ezekiel 40:42; Ezekiel 41:8; 2 Chronicles 3:4; Amos 2:9; probably also Ezekiel 43:13 (of altar), so Greek Version of the LXX Ew Co for MT גַּב (q. v.); of man 1 Samuel 17:4; heaven Job 11:8; Job 22:12 (גבה construct ST:6 of rock).
2. exaltation, grandeur Job 40:10.
3. haughtiness, Jeremiah 48:29; אַף גּ׳ Psalm 10:4; ־לִבּוֺגּ׳ 2 Chronicles 32:26; רוּחַ גּ׳ Proverbs 16:18.
